A Run Through History

Daereungwon Tomb Complex

We started out at the Daereungwon Tomb Complex. Those grass-covered burial mounds make for a pretty striking sight against the sunrise. Can you believe, kings, queens, and top members of the Silla kingdom rest inside these? As we jogged around the mounds, my guide just told such fascinating stories and really showed me more about the rituals they went through at funerals. It just isn’t the kind of thing you’d get just by reading a sign, is that?

Our next stop just had to be Donggung Palace and Wolji Pond, anyway. Early in the morning, with barely any people around, the stillness of the pond made things even more amazing. According to my guide, the Silla royals once used to chill and have banquets here, too it’s almost. Jogging around the pond, hearing bits and pieces about palace life way back when, felt so special, in a way.

As the sun came up more, we kept moving toward the Gyeongju National Museum. The outside of that museum just featured a majestic bell. We took a breather, and my guide shared info on the artistry of that bell. I never really considered how much a bell could communicate, but apparently, those Silla craftsmen were seriously next-level.

What You Can Expect

Gyeongju Morning

Fitness Level: Okay, you don’t need to be a marathon runner, really. The tour goes at an easy pace, too it’s almost, and anyone who can jog at a relaxed pace can jump in on this without trouble. We took breaks now and then, anyway, so people could catch their breath and take pictures.

What to Bring: Comfortable running shoes are important! Be sure to put on clothes that let your skin breathe, plus some sunscreen. Don’t forget water either, so you stay hydrated while going around. Tours typically get started pretty early so the weather is cooler. Bringing a light jacket, or something like that, would definitely be the way to go.

What’s Included: My tour included a guide, for sure, bottled water, plus entry tickets to all the landmarks. Depending on which tour company you hire, anyway, they might even include a traditional Korean breakfast at the end. See if they’re going to provide transport back to your place as well, so you do not have to stress over finding a ride right after you wrap up, alright?
